As promised by press talk, WWE Smackdown vs. Raw 2009‘s new tag team quirks come in good doses. New to the long-running franchise are hot tags, tag team finishers, shared momentum, forced tag, distraction tricks, and a slew of fresh double team moves. Improved camera work ensure that your experience with a buddy or an A.I. partner will be authentic WWE.

The other new feature worth noting in WWE Smackdown vs. Raw 2009 is Create-A-Finisher, which gives players absolute freedom in creating the ultimate special move. With an editing tool allows users to mix and match different animations together, we expect to see all sorts of finishers from the wacky to painstakingly deadly.
